Preparation of tools and risk assessment
Before you start any work under the hood, you need to make sure you have a full set of tools. For Octavia A7 A standard set of wrenches is often insufficient, since the manufacturer uses specific dimensions of the fastener. You will need the head of the head on the 10, 13, 15 and 16 millimeters, as well as extensions and drive hinges for access to hard-to-reach places.
Particular attention should be paid to the key for the belt tensioner. Depending on the year of release and the type of engine, the tensioner can be both with a ratchet mechanism and with a normal turnkey nut. Lack of suitable key for belt tensioner It can turn a simple replacement into a long search for the right tool in the garage. Also do not forget about the mount or a durable screwdriver to remove the belt from the pulleys.
When working with wiring, it is important to take precautions. Before starting the dismantling, it is necessary to disconnect the battery terminal to avoid short circuit. This is especially critical when disconnecting the connector from the generator, since accidental touch of the terminal to the mass can disable the engine control unit.

Removal of attachments and access
On most engines 1.6 MPI and 1.2 TSI The generator is located at the bottom of the engine, which requires the preliminary removal of a number of elements. First, the plastic protective shield must be removed under the engine. To do this, you need to lift the car on the lift or use the jack, having previously installed safety stands under the body.
After removing the lower guard, you will have access to the crankshaft pulley and belt tensioner. At this stage, it is important to visually assess the condition of the attachment belt. If it has cracks or signs of delamination, it is highly recommended to replace it immediately after removal, as re-disassembling will take a long time.
To remove the belt, you need to loosen the tensioner. Insert the key into the square hole or under the tensioner key and turn it counterclockwise. Once the tension is released, carefully remove the belt from the alternator pulley. Attachment Belt It is better to immediately take it to the side and fix it so that it does not interfere with further manipulations.

On engines 1.4 TSI The situation may vary as the generator is often located higher and accessible from above, but access to the top mounting bolts may be blocked by the intake manifold or crankcase ventilation system. In such cases, it is sometimes necessary to partially dismantle the air intake or disconnect the hoses to create a working space.
โ ๏ธ Attention! When operating the belt tensioner, hold the wrench firmly. If the tensioner breaks, it can strike your hands or nearby parts with great force, causing serious injury.
If you plan to remove the alternator for repair rather than replacement, it is also worth checking the condition of the pulley. On modern models Octavia a pulley with an overrunning clutch is used, which often fails before the generator itself. Replacing it can solve the problem of noise or whistling without completely replacing the unit.

Disconnecting electrical connectors and power wires
Before unscrewing the mounting bolts, you must disconnect all electrical connections. On the back of the generator ล koda Octavia A7 There is usually one large power connector and one smaller control connector. The power cable is secured with a nut on 13 mm, which must be carefully unscrewed.
When unscrewing the power nut, be extremely careful not to damage the wire insulation. If the nut is stuck, do not use excessive force; it is better to pre-treat the joint with a penetrating lubricant. After unscrewing the nut, remove the wire and immediately insulate its end with electrical tape or a special plug to avoid accidental contact with the ground.
The small connector with a latch is easier to remove: press the plastic tab of the latch and pull the connector towards you. Sometimes the latch may get stuck, then you will need to carefully pry it off with a flat-head screwdriver. Do not pull on the wires as this may break the wires inside the terminals.

On some modifications with a Start-Stop system and energy recovery, there may be an additional voltage sensor on the negative wire. It also needs to be turned off to avoid errors in the operation of the on-board computer after removing the generator.
Before unscrewing the power nut, take a photo of the location of the wires so that during assembly you do not confuse them if there are several similar connectors.
The process of unscrewing the mounting bolts
Mounting the generator on Octavia A7 carried out by two main bolts: upper and lower. The bottom bolt is often only accessible from underneath the vehicle and is long enough to pass through the bracket and engine block. The top bolt may be hidden behind the intake manifold or other components, requiring the use of extensions and universal joints.
Start unscrewing from the top bolt if you have access to it. Use the socket on 16 mm or 18 mm, depending on the year of manufacture. If the bolt does not budge, try rocking the generator slightly to free it from the soured threads. Do not use excessive force to avoid stripping the threads in the aluminum engine block.
After unscrewing the top bolt, move on to the bottom one. Access is often an issue here as the bolt may be located in a narrow gap. In some cases, it is necessary to remove additional brackets or move the cooling system hoses to the side to obtain a normal angle of attack of the key.
Be prepared to carefully pry it with a pry bar to free it.

Removing the generator from the engine compartment
Once all the bolts are unscrewed and the wires are disconnected, you can begin to remove the generator. On engines 1.6 MPI The assembly is usually removed from below, through the wheel arch or space under the engine. Gently pull the generator down, making sure it does not touch any hoses or wires.
On engines 1.4 TSI and 1.8 TSI the process may be more complex due to the close arrangement of nodes. Sometimes it is necessary to remove the right engine mount or unscrew additional fasteners to create enough space. In such cases, it is better to have an assistant who will hold the generator and help guide it out of the narrow opening.
When removing, pay attention to the condition of the mounting brackets. If they are warped or cracked, they will need to be replaced as this could cause the new alternator to be installed incorrectly and lead to premature belt failure.

Checking the removed unit and diagnostics
The removed generator must be carefully inspected for visible damage. Check the condition of the bearings: rotate the pulley by hand, it should rotate smoothly, without play or extraneous noise. If you hear grinding or knocking noises, the bearings require replacement.
Inspect the slip rings and brushes. Brush wear is one of the most common causes of generator failure. If the length of the brushes is less than 5 mm, they need to be replaced. Also check the condition of the diode bridge and voltage regulator for signs of overheating or oxidation.
For more accurate diagnostics, you can use a multimeter. Check the resistance of the stator and rotor windings, as well as the functionality of the diode bridge. If you do not have experience in repairing generators, it is better to entrust the diagnostics to specialists or immediately replace the unit with a new one.

New generator installation and assembly
Installing a new generator is done in the reverse order. First, carefully insert the assembly into the seat and secure it with bolts. Tighten the bolts gradually to ensure that the brackets are evenly seated. Use a torque wrench to maintain the recommended tightening torque.
After securing the generator, connect the electrical connectors. Connect the test connector first, then the power wire. Make sure that all contacts are tightly secured and have no play. This is critical for stable operation of the electrical system.
Before tensioning the belt, check the position of all pulleys. They must be in the same plane. Place the belt on the pulleys in the correct sequence, starting with the crankshaft and ending with the alternator. Loosen the tensioner and install the belt in the grooves.

After assembly, start the engine and check the operation of the generator. The voltage at the battery terminals must be within 13.5-14.5 B. If the voltage is outside these limits, the voltage regulator may need to be replaced or the wiring checked.

Frequently asked questions and answers
How long does it take to replace an alternator on a ล koda Octavia A7?
Replacement time depends on the experience of the technician and the type of engine. For 1.6 MPI this usually takes 1.5-2 hours as access from below is relatively easy. For engines 1.4 TSI and 1.8 TSI time may increase to 2.5-3 hours due to the need to remove additional elements.
Do I need to change the attachment belt when replacing the generator?
It is recommended to check the condition of the belt. If the belt is old, has cracks or signs of wear, it is better to replace it immediately. This will save time and money in the future, since the repeated job of removing the alternator will require removing the belt again.
Can a generator from another ล koda model be used?
Generators from other models may be compatible, but it is necessary to check the compatibility of power, number of poles, connector type and fastening. It is better to use original spare parts or high-quality analogues designed specifically for Octavia A7.
How to check the serviceability of the generator without removing it?
Use a multimeter to measure the voltage at the battery terminals while the engine is running. Normal voltage should be in the range 13.5-14.5 Q. You can also check the presence of charging by the indicator on the dashboard and by the sound of the generator.
What should I do if the charge lamp comes on after replacing the generator?
This could indicate an incorrect connection, a faulty new alternator, or a wiring problem. Check all connectors and belt tension. If the problem persists, the engine control module may need diagnostics.
